WebSep 13, 2012 · The French have a limitless list of different kinds of dairy products. For those with allergies to cow’s milk, it’s important to be able to express this concern in a restaurant. “Je suis allergique au lait de vâche” means I’m allergic to cow’s milk. “J’ai l’intolérance au … WebThere are various ways to say 'more' in French. Which one to use depends on the situation, for example whether you're using more to say "a larger/further quantity of" ( more coffee ), or whether you're using it to mean to a greater extent ( more intelligent) etc. We'll look at the most common cases here. more coffee, more cups, more work etc

WebJun 7, 2024 · The most common way to say food is French is “ la nourriture “. You may also find “ l’alimentation ” for food in French, especially on stores to indicate they are food stores. In older French, so in French literature for example, you may run into “ les victuailles (f)” for food, but that’s really old-fashioned.

How to pronounce lait? campgrounds near evansville wiWebApr 13, 2024 · About Press Copyright Contact us Creators Advertise Developers Terms Privacy Policy & Safety How YouTube works Test new features NFL Sunday Ticket Press Copyright ... campgrounds near el paso txWebIn French people use the word épicélike the English word “spicy” to say something is “hot”, as in it contains lots of chilli. However, just like the English word, this is technically incorrect because it refers to spices and not chilli.
